行业考试管理-我管理的-列表数据
  __LgZds5MVHW3o08T7UcX
  __LgZds5MVHW3o08T7UcX
  published
  
  UTF-8
  post
  /train/select/teacher/train
  
  json
  = DATE_FORMAT(plan.item_train_start_time, '%Y-%m-%d') and DATE_FORMAT(now(), '%Y-%m-%d') <= DATE_FORMAT(plan.item_train_end_time, '%Y-%m-%d') "
      }else if("已结束".equals(status)){
        whereStr+=" and DATE_FORMAT(now(), '%Y-%m-%d') > DATE_FORMAT(plan.item_train_end_time, '%Y-%m-%d') "
      }
    }
  }
  var sql="select '"+getDomainid()+"' as domainid,"+
      "class.id,DATE_FORMAT(class.created, '%Y-%m-%d') as created,"+
      "plan.item_plan,"+//培训计划
      "type.item_point_type,"+//培训类型
      "type.id as item_point_type_id,"+//培训类型id
      "class.item_classroom_type,"+//教室类型
      "class.item_class_name,"+//班级名称
      "classroom.item_longitude,"+//经度
      "classroom.item_latitude,"+//纬度
      "classroom.item_range,"+//有效范围
      "DATE_FORMAT(plan.item_train_start_time, '%Y-%m-%d') as item_train_start_time,"+//培训开始时间
      "DATE_FORMAT(plan.item_train_end_time, '%Y-%m-%d') as item_train_end_time,"+//培训结束时间
      "case when DATE_FORMAT(now(), '%Y-%m-%d') < DATE_FORMAT(plan.item_train_start_time, '%Y-%m-%d') then '未开始' when DATE_FORMAT(now(), '%Y-%m-%d') >= DATE_FORMAT(plan.item_train_start_time, '%Y-%m-%d') and DATE_FORMAT(now(), '%Y-%m-%d') <= DATE_FORMAT(plan.item_train_end_time, '%Y-%m-%d')  then '进行中' when DATE_FORMAT(now(), '%Y-%m-%d') > DATE_FORMAT(plan.item_train_end_time, '%Y-%m-%d') then '已结束' end as status, "+
  "plan.item_domain_name as item_train_domain_name,"+//培训单位
    "class.id as item_class_id,"+//教室id
    "plan.id as item_plan_id "+//计划id
    "from tlk_train_class_info class "+
    "inner join tlk_train_classroom classroom on classroom.id=class.item_classroom_id "+
    "inner join tlk_train_plan plan on plan.id=class.item_plan_id "+
    "left join tlk_train_point_type type on type.id = class.item_point_type " + whereStr+
    " order by class.created desc "
  var datas = queryByDSName("tms",sql); 
  result.put("data",datas);
  result.put("code","200");
  result.put("msg","OK");
  result.put("state", true);
  return result;
})()]]>